Caracalla officially took the title of Augustus, marking his elevation to co-emperor alongside his father, Septimius Severus. This move solidified his position within the Severan dynasty and established his authority in the empire.
The announcement was made in Rome, the political and cultural heart of the Roman Empire, signaling a key moment in imperial succession. Caracalla's new status began a period of shared rule and set the stage for his later sole reign.
